为什么当 URL 不是 FQDN 时 Apache 会显示其默认页面?

为什么当 URL 不是 FQDN 时 Apache 会显示其默认页面?

当 URL 不是完全限定域名时,为什么 Apache 会显示其默认页面?例如,www.example.com显示我的 Django 应用程序,但example.comIP 地址或主机名会显示默认 Apache 页面。

ServerName www.example.com
ServerAlias example.com

答案1

您需要取消设置 ServerName 并在 ServerAlias 上设置多个域(以空格分隔)例如:

#ServerName DISABLED
ServerAlias example.com www.example.com web.example.com 

相关内容